Isaiah 1:18
1:18 a God called his people to come and settle their dispute so that he could restore his covenant relationship with them. This required Judah to make a decision between obeying or turning away (1:19-20 b). Isaiah says their sins are like scarlet ... they are red like crimson, the color of blood, which Judah had unjustly shed (1:15 c).• white as snow ... white as wool: The people would be radically transformed—cleansed, purified, and made holy (see also Ps 51:7 d; Dan 7:9 e).
